Match Summary

Sturm Graz defeated Rapid Vienna 4:1. The match was played in Bundesliga 2020. Goals were scored by E. Kara 20′, O. Kiteishvili 60′, K. Yeboah 72′, A. Kuen 79′, I. Ljubic 90′. 4 yellow cards were shown. Sturm Graz had 51% possession while Rapid Vienna held 49%. Sturm Graz had 20 shots (8 on target) compared to 10 (3 on target) for Rapid Vienna. Sturm Graz made 4 substitutions, Rapid Vienna made 2.
